Wanted: Instant Liberals, dead or alive
2006-09-24
Dozens of people in Montreal, including the dead, have been improperly signed up as federal Liberal party members. A Toronto Star investigation has found unsuspecting Quebecers — some surprised to find out they were instant Liberals — were sent membership cards and letters urging them to vote next weekend at all-important meetings to elect delegates to the Liberal convention to choose a new leader.

Using membership lists from the Quebec wing of the federal Liberal party, the Star talked to more than 70 families who reported significant problems in their own case, or in that of other family members. Most often, they hadn't paid the membership fee which party rules stipulate must be paid by the actual member. Toronto MP Joe Volpe's campaign was named as having paid for the memberships for nine people, according to Star interviews. Scores of others don't know who called them. A Volpe campaign insider said last night the instructions were that the Volpe name wasn't generally to be cited in telephone recruitment.

The federal Liberal party is investigating an official complaint that the Volpe campaign bought memberships in Papineau riding. The complaint was forwarded by riding officials, who also examined a list of members signed up by the leadership campaign of Toronto MP Michael Ignatieff (Etobicoke-Lakeshore). No anomalies were found with regard to Ignatieff.
